Job Description
The Director, Hospital/Specialty Payer Marketing leads the HSBU Payer Marketing organization dedicated to developing access strategies and promotional tactics. This individual leads a team of Payer Marketers and Promotion Managers. The team is responsible for synthesizing input from brand marketing, Integrated Account Management, CORE and other stakeholder groups to develop strategies and tactics for customer facing teams, including account executives/directors. He/she utilizes a deep understanding of the interconnectivity of national payors, market segments and product segments to identify opportunities for HSBU portfolio across life cycle.
The Director partners with these stakeholder groups to develop appropriate strategies and pull through tactics to align with account and product strategies. He/she works with Marketing, IAM and Sales to develop and execute these programs, with the aim to deliver cost effective healthcare. The Director will also oversee pricing strategies and represent HSBU in market level pricing discussions, will report directly to the SVP of the HSBU and sit on the HSBU Executive Team and will actively participate in all brand and business reviews.
Primary Responsibilities:
Informing managed market strategy planning, related brand strategy planning, customer planning
Collaborating with IAM leadership and account executives across segments on business plans and overseeing implementation of customer programs.
Addressing implications of 340B and other significant policy issues
Work to inform and shape policy with Washington and State Government Affairs
